Transaction 3181689e96b992a61b8f5c720215387fa331d4b0a6080280c445256f264daa2d

2 Input
2 Outputs
  • 3181689e96b992a61b8f5c720215387fa331d4b0a6080280c445256f264daa2d:0
  • value  630000
    address  3AHs2hedZVqwcqas1tyPZWXjH831PyLArc
  • 3181689e96b992a61b8f5c720215387fa331d4b0a6080280c445256f264daa2d:1
  • value  4875
    address  bc1qrqnn0y06v5vvsfcq87trs6qn85084qcp8y2zcx